Internal Service Funds.These funds account for any activity within the school district that provides goods or services to other funds, school district departments, component units, or other governments on a cost-reimbursement basis. Witryna27 lut 2024 · - The internal service fund asset and liability balances that are not eliminated should be reported in the governmental activities column (unless the enterprise funds are predominant or only user of its services) - Even though internal service funds are classified as proprietary funds, the nature of the activity … Witryna22 lut 2024 · Internal service funds should be used only if the reporting government is the predominant participant in the activity. Otherwise, the activity should be reported in an enterprise fund. For more information on accounting for these funds see 3.9.6 and for reporting see 4.3.6. ...
